March 2 (UPI) -- Nate Ruess and Charlotte Ronson recently welcomed their first child. The 35-year-old American singer's rep confirmed to People that Ronson, a 39-year-old English fashion designer, gave birth to a son, Levon, in February.
Ronson's mom, jewelry designer Ann Dexter-Jones, had shared a collage of photos of herself feeding the newborn Monday on Instagram. Ronson's brother, "Uptown Funk" singer Mark Ronson, previously posted a picture with the baby in February.
"#iamsoinlovewith my very first #newborn beautiful #grandchild," Dexter-Jones captioned her post. "To the left of my photo that eludes you is an incredibly beautiful and adorable baby #takemyword."
"I love my nephew, Levon," Mark wrote.
Ruess is the former frontman of the bands The Format and fun., and is presently pursuing a solo career. He released his debut studio album, Grand Romantic, in June 2015, which includes the single "Nothing Without Love."
Ronson is known for her C. Ronson and Charlotte Ronson fashion lines, and also designed a line for J.C. Penny. In addition to Mark, she also has a twin sister, Samantha Ronson, who is a DJ.
